/**
|
|
* Return a random link local IP (in host byte order)
|
|
*/
|
|
uint32_t ipv4ll_random_ip(int seed)
|
|
{
|
|
unsigned tmp;
|
|
|
|
if (seed)
|
|
srand(seed);
|
|
else {
|
|
struct timeval tv;
|
|
gettimeofday(&tv, NULL);
|
|
srand(tv.tv_usec);
|
|
}
|
|
do {
|
|
tmp = rand();
|
|
tmp = tmp & IN_CLASSB_HOST;
|
|
} while (tmp > (IN_CLASSB_HOST - 0x0200));
|
|
return ((LINKLOCAL_ADDR + 0x0100) + tmp);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* Return a random delay in range of zero to secs*1000
|
|
*/
|
|
guint ipv4ll_random_delay_ms(guint secs)
|
|
{
|
|
struct timeval tv;
|
|
guint tmp;
|
|
|
|
gettimeofday(&tv, NULL);
|
|
srand(tv.tv_usec);
|
|
tmp = rand();
|
|
return tmp % (secs * 1000);
|
|
}

int ipv4ll_send_arp_packet(uint8_t* source_eth, uint32_t source_ip,
|
|
uint32_t target_ip, int ifindex)
|
|
{
|
|
struct sockaddr_ll dest;
|
|
struct ether_arp p;
|
|
uint32_t ip_source;
|
|
uint32_t ip_target;
|
|
int fd, n;
|
|
|
|
fd = socket(PF_PACKET, SOCK_DGRAM | SOCK_CLOEXEC, htons(ETH_P_ARP));
|
|
if (fd < 0)
|
|
return -errno;
|
|
|
|
memset(&dest, 0, sizeof(dest));
|
|
memset(&p, 0, sizeof(p));
|
|
|
|
dest.sll_family = AF_PACKET;
|
|
dest.sll_protocol = htons(ETH_P_ARP);
|
|
dest.sll_ifindex = ifindex;
|
|
dest.sll_halen = ETH_ALEN;
|
|
memset(dest.sll_addr, 0xFF, ETH_ALEN);
|
|
if (bind(fd, (struct sockaddr *)&dest, sizeof(dest)) < 0) {
|
|
close(fd);
|
|
return -errno;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
ip_source = htonl(source_ip);
|
|
ip_target = htonl(target_ip);
|
|
p.arp_hrd = htons(ARPHRD_ETHER);
|
|
p.arp_pro = htons(ETHERTYPE_IP);
|
|
p.arp_hln = ETH_ALEN;
|
|
p.arp_pln = 4;
|
|
p.arp_op = htons(ARPOP_REQUEST);
|
|
|
|
memcpy(&p.arp_sha, source_eth, ETH_ALEN);
|
|
memcpy(&p.arp_spa, &ip_source, sizeof(p.arp_spa));
|
|
memcpy(&p.arp_tpa, &ip_target, sizeof(p.arp_tpa));
|
|
|
|
n = sendto(fd, &p, sizeof(p), 0,
|
|
(struct sockaddr*) &dest, sizeof(dest));
|
|
if (n < 0)
|
|
n = -errno;
|
|
|
|
close(fd);
|
|
|
|
return n;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
int ipv4ll_arp_socket(int ifindex)
|
|
{
|
|
int fd;
|
|
struct sockaddr_ll sock;
|
|
|
|
fd = socket(PF_PACKET, SOCK_DGRAM | SOCK_CLOEXEC, htons(ETH_P_ARP));
|
|
if (fd < 0)
|
|
return fd;
|
|
|
|
memset(&sock, 0, sizeof(sock));
|
|
|
|
sock.sll_family = AF_PACKET;
|
|
sock.sll_protocol = htons(ETH_P_ARP);
|
|
sock.sll_ifindex = ifindex;
|
|
|
|
if (bind(fd, (struct sockaddr *) &sock, sizeof(sock)) != 0) {
|
|
close(fd);
|
|
return -errno;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return fd;
|
|
}
